77问答网
所有问题
当前搜索:
解释器和编译器哪个更复杂
编译器
和
解释器
的区别
答:
编译型语言最大的优势之一就是其执行速度。用C/C++编写的程序运行速度要比用Java编写的相同程序快30%-70%。编译型程序比解释型程序消耗的内存更少。不利的一面——
编译器
比
解释器
要难写得多。对于那些对运行速度要求较高的应用程序,解释器可将Java字节码即时编译为机器码,从而很好地保证了Java代码的...
编译
型语言和
解释
型语言的区别
答:
编译型程序比解释型程序消耗的内存更少。不利的一面——编译器比解释器要难写得多
。编译器在调试程序时提供不了多少帮助——有多少次在你的C语言代码中遇到一个“空指针异常”时,需要花费好几个小时来明确错误到底在代码中的什么位置。可执行的编译型代码要比相同的解释型代码大许多。例如,C/C++的...
解释器和编译器
的区别
答:
工作方式不同、特点不同。1、工作方式不同:
解释器
则是逐行解释执行源代码,每执行一行代码都需要进行解析,边翻译,边执行,而
编译器
将整个源代码转换为目标代码,然后在执行之前进行链接,生成可执行文件,先翻译,再执行。2、特点不同:解释器是一种直接将源代码翻译成机器语言并执行的程序,而编译器是...
能将高级语言转换成目标程序的是
答:
编译器将整个程序一次性编译成目标代码,然后执行。解释器将源代码逐行解释执行。编译器执行效率高,但开发效率低。解释器开发效率高,但执行效率低。
编译器与解释器
的本质区别在于,编译器将源代码一次性翻译成目标代码,而解释器将源代码逐行翻译成机器语言,再执行。编译器的工作流程如下:首先读取源代码,...
解释和编译
有什么区别
答:
二、运行环境不同 1、解释程序可跨平台使用,因为
解释器
已经做好了对不同平台的交互处理,用户写的源代码不需要再考虑差异性,源代码所有平台都可以直接执行。2、
编译程序
跨平台性不好,不同操作系统,调用底层的机器指令不同,需为不同平台生成不同的机器码文件。三、开发便捷性 1、解释程序可以随时...
编译器
和
解释器
的区别
视频时间 02:17
编译器
和
解释器
的区别和联系
答:
1、
编译和
解释的区别是与计算机的交流方式不同、运行环境不同、运行速度不同。与计算机的交流方式不同编译是将源程序翻译成可执行的目标代码,执行可执行程序文件,翻译与执行是分开的。2、
解释器
翻译源程序时不生成独立的目标程序,而
编译器
则将源程序翻译成独立的目标程序。3、这只是表象,二者背后的最...
编译和解释
的区别是什么?
答:
①
编译
语言的特点就是不需要
解释器
的参与,所以运行比较快,但是编译好的程序只能在当前平台运行,是个局限性。②汇编语言是当今世界上历史最早,应用最广,功能最强大,运行速度最快的编程语言。但是汇编语言开发工期长,可读性差,并且不能跨平台编程。参考资料:百度百科-编译 参考资料:百度百科-汇编 ...
编译程序和解释
程序的区别
答:
同时
解释器
也有很大的缺点,比如执行效率低,占用空间大,因为不仅要给用户程序分配空间,解释器本身也占用了宝贵的系统资源。
编译器
是把源程序的每一条语句都编译成机器语言,并保存成二进制文件,这样运行时计算机可以直接以机器语言来运行此程序,速度很快。而解释器则是只在执行程序时,才一条一条的解释成...
编译器
和
解释器
的主要区别是什么?他们相对于对方各自的优点?
答:
解释器
是 解释执行 的源代码,
编译器
是将源代码编译成 目标代码 他们最大的区别是程序运行时需要解释器边解释边执行,而编译器则在运行时是完全不需要的 解释器的优点是比较容易让用户实现自己跨平台的代码,比如java,php等,同一套代码可以在 几乎所有的 操作系统上执行,而无需根据操作系统做修改;...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
编译器和解释器的区别
编辑器和解释器
编程中的框架到底是什么
ai推理引擎和编译器的区别
解释器是什么
什么是解释器和编译器
java解释器和编译器的区别
编译器哪个好
python编译器用哪个好